I just got prescription sunglasses and facial recognition does not work when I have them on. Not a big deal but I was wondering if others have the same experience. I actually like the idea that the feature is picky about my appearance. Having never used facial recognition I'm not completely sold on its security.
 
So did not notice the helpful thread already going under "face unlock". I went into biometric settings and added an "alternative look" with my sunglasses on. Works great so far.
